HBCU Diversity Talent Sourcing Program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1.

What is HBCU Diversity Talent Sourcing Program?
The HBCU Talent Sourcing Program is a year round recruiting program for companies and government
agencies that need talent sourcing for a diverse workforce.


2.

How is the program different from TMCF Leadership Institute?
Both programs provide employers with access to a select group of student candidates from HBCUs. The
HBCU Talent Sourcing Program is a recruitment program designed to connect prospective employers
with students who are prepared to enter the work force immediately, while the Leadership Institute is
designed to provide soft-skills training and recruitment opportunities to talented students. Companies have
the opportunity to teach the leadership curriculum; interacts with students from the 47 campuses; and
supports the students’ leadership development by teaching them valuable corporate readiness skills.


3.

How can this program benefit my corporation or agency?
The TMCF Talent Sourcing Program will:
• Deliver qualified candidates based on your specifications
• Expedite the timeline for productive searches
• Help reduce cost per hire for a diverse workforce


4.


Why is TMCF in the best position to recruit some of the best diversity candidates?
TMCF has more than 20 years of experience in identifying talented students from the 47 universities.
Many of these young men and women are contributing to the bottom line in major businesses today.


5.

What is the selection criterion?
Candidates must be recommended by their university president or faculty members. Candidates are
juniors and seniors with an average GPA of 3.58. A successful recruit possesses:
• Excellent oral written and communication skills;
• Prior apprentice or employment experience;
• Dedication, hard work and commitment to realize their career pursuits;
• Tenacity and triumphant over obstacles/barriers;
• Adapt to new environments; and
• Leadership qualities and team values.


6.

Does TMCF have experience recruiting diverse talent?

With more than 6,000 scholars who have graduated with an average GPA of 3.58 and 1500
Leadership Institute Alumni, TMCF is a leader in identifying and supporting the development of top
talent at HBUs.


7.

What is the average GPA of the student candidates?
An astounding 3.58


8.

What is the fee-for-service and where does it go?
TMCF is a not-for-profit organization. Fees go to cover the cost of the program and to support the
overall mission of TMCF.
